Troy Routs Texas State on the Road
2/28/2019 2:54:00 PM | Basketball (W)
SAN MARCOS, Texas – Troy's Lone Star State woes came to an end as the Trojans dominated Texas State, 82-63, in Strahan Arena Saturday afternoon.
The Trojans (20-6, 11-4 SBC) haven't won in San Marcos since March 4, 2016, but used the three-point shot to lead for all but 4:26 of the contest.
All of Harriet Winchester's game-high 18 points came from beyond the arc on six made 3-pointers, tying her career high. Jasmine LeBlanc scored 17 to go along with six rebounds. Troy knocked down nine 3-pointers in the first half and 13 in the game to improve to 35-3 under Chanda Rigby when making double-digit treys.
Texas State (13-15, 8-8) cut the deficit to four with 3:29 left in the half, but the Trojans stepped up defensively and held the Bobcats without a field goal for the remainder of the half.
Troy built its lead to 12 points, 51-39, in the third quarter, but a TXST run closed the gap to six before Tyra Johnson nailed one of her three 3-pointers just before the buzzer. Johnson finished with 11 points. The Trojans led by as many as 21 points with 1:23 left in the game.
The win marked the 20thfor the Trojans, the seventh 20-win season in program history and the fourth under Rigby. It is also the second-quickest to 20 wins in program history.

NOTEWORTHY
• Troy has now eclipsed the 80-point plateau 105 times in 215 games under Chanda Rigby. The Trojans are 84-21 in those games.
• Winchester becomes the second Trojan to make six 3-pointers in a game this season. Johnson has made six twice this season.
• The Trojans shot 45.3 percent (29-64) from the field, 50 percent (13-26) from three-point range, and 84.6 percent (11-13) from the free throw line.
